Stuart Fisher is a software engineer with 12 years of experience combining scientific research and creative technology, currently building software at the European Synchrotron (ESRF) and directing ROYGBIV Ltd. Trained as a chemist with a PhD, he brings deep domain expertise in X-ray and neutron protein crystallography and enzyme mechanisms to software solutions for scientific instrumentation and beamline operations. His background spans product and technical management at Quantum Detectors, hands-on beamline science at Diamond Light Source, and bespoke developer work integrating Ableton LiveAPI, MaxMSP, and custom MIDI/AVR hardware for live performance. Stuart excels at bridging lab-scale research needs and production engineering, often translating complex experimental requirements into reliable control and data workflows. An unconventional mix of academic rigor and creative electronics/software design gives him a practical edge in instrument automation and interactive media projects.
